For instance, our CineSpinner™ Suncatchers should be suspended at eye level either in a daylit window or in front of a plain, light background such as a white wall, leaving enough room for them to rotate completely around at the end of their string. Dark walls or busy backgrounds such as product-cluttered shelves will make the CineSpinners™ unreadable. No kidding.

If you display CineSpinners™in your shop window with our custom-made suction cup hangers, they will look terrific to people inside your store because the daylit window provides a bright background. But be aware that, at the same time, people outside your store looking into the window are unlikely to see the CineSpinner™ images because the shop interior provides a comparatively dark, cluttered background. If you want people outside your shop to see CineSpinners™ in your window, you'll want to position a plain, light-colored backdrop behind them.

Our Scanimation® Rulers sell best in our Rockin‘ Ruler Scanimation® Ruler P.O.P.'s which feature a tamper proof, permanently front-mounted Scanimation® ruler that appears to animate as your customer walks toward it. Be sure to place the display where overhead light will fall onto the white background directly behind the display ruler. If possible, position the display near a white wall or a daylit window so when your customers pick up and examine the for-sale Scanimation® rulers from the back of the display, they can hold them up to the light to examine them.


Another Scanimation® Ruler display option
is to prop an individual ruler up on a Ruler Easel . But make sure the countertop is white or light in color because it is now providing the background for the ruler. In the past, many of our customers successfully sold our Scanimation® Rulers this way, but the downside to this method is that, after picking up and examining the ruler, a customer may lay the ruler flat on the table rather than returning it to its easel. It's not a good idea to leave Scanimation® Rulers lying flat on a countertop - even a white countertop-- because the images on them will look so dark that it is unlikely they will catch the next customer's attention.

Scanimation® Rulers are one of our best selling items, but we're pained to admit that they make poor bin items. The average customer will remove a ruler from the bin, but, not knowing that it animates when held up to the light, will instead view it against the floor (a dark background), not see anything at all, and return it to the bin.
